
在Excel中,公式复制可能失败的原因有多种,包括单元格格式设置错误、剪贴板问题、工作表保护、公式引用错误等。 其中,单元格格式设置错误是一个常见问题。即使公式复制成功,格式不一致也可能导致结果不正确。解决这一问题的方法包括检查和统一单元格格式,确保目标单元格的格式与源单元格一致。
一、单元格格式设置错误
1、检查和统一单元格格式
在Excel中,单元格格式包括数值格式、文本格式、日期格式等。如果源单元格和目标单元格的格式不一致,复制公式可能会失败或出现错误。为了解决这个问题,可以按照以下步骤操作:
- 选择源单元格,右键点击并选择“设置单元格格式”。
- 在弹出的对话框中,查看源单元格的格式类型。
- 选择目标单元格,右键点击并选择“设置单元格格式”。
- 确保目标单元格的格式类型与源单元格一致。
2、使用格式刷工具
格式刷工具可以快速将源单元格的格式应用到目标单元格。操作步骤如下:
- 选择源单元格,点击工具栏中的“格式刷”图标。
- 点击目标单元格,将源单元格的格式应用到目标单元格。
二、剪贴板问题
1、剪贴板清理
有时候,剪贴板中的数据可能会导致公式复制出现问题。清理剪贴板可以有效解决这一问题:
- 打开“剪贴板”面板,清除所有内容。
- 重新复制公式并粘贴到目标单元格。
2、使用快捷键
使用快捷键可以避免剪贴板问题。操作如下:
- 选择源单元格,按Ctrl+C复制。
- 选择目标单元格,按Ctrl+V粘贴。
三、工作表保护
1、解除工作表保护
工作表保护可能会限制某些操作,包括公式复制。解除工作表保护可以解决这一问题:
- 在工具栏中选择“审阅”选项卡。
- 点击“撤销工作表保护”,输入密码(如果有)。
2、调整保护设置
如果不想完全解除工作表保护,可以调整保护设置以允许公式复制:
- 在工具栏中选择“审阅”选项卡。
- 点击“保护工作表”。
- 在弹出的对话框中,勾选“允许使用单元格格式”选项。
四、公式引用错误
1、绝对引用与相对引用
在Excel中,公式引用分为绝对引用和相对引用。如果引用类型不正确,公式复制可能会失败。解决方法如下:
- 选择源单元格,查看公式中的引用类型。
- 使用$符号进行绝对引用,例如$A$1。
- 确保目标单元格中的引用类型与源单元格一致。
2、检查引用范围
有时候,公式中的引用范围可能会导致复制问题。检查并调整引用范围可以解决这一问题:
- 选择源单元格,查看公式中的引用范围。
- 确保引用范围正确无误。
- 调整目标单元格中的引用范围,使其与源单元格一致。
五、数据验证规则
1、检查数据验证规则
数据验证规则可能会限制公式复制。检查并调整数据验证规则可以解决这一问题:
- 选择目标单元格,点击工具栏中的“数据”选项卡。
- 选择“数据验证”。
- 查看并调整数据验证规则,确保与源单元格一致。
2、取消数据验证
如果数据验证规则不需要,可以取消数据验证以允许公式复制:
- 选择目标单元格,点击工具栏中的“数据”选项卡。
- 选择“数据验证”。
- 点击“清除所有”按钮,取消数据验证规则。
六、Excel版本问题
1、升级Excel版本
有些公式和功能可能在旧版本的Excel中不支持。升级到最新版本的Excel可以解决这一问题:
- 打开Excel,点击“文件”选项卡。
- 选择“账户”,查看当前Excel版本。
- 如果版本较旧,可以通过“更新选项”进行升级。
2、兼容模式
如果文件是从旧版本的Excel中打开的,可能会进入兼容模式。退出兼容模式可以解决公式复制问题:
- 打开文件,点击“文件”选项卡。
- 选择“信息”。
- 点击“兼容模式”,选择“转换”以退出兼容模式。
七、宏和VBA代码
1、检查宏和VBA代码
宏和VBA代码可能会影响公式复制。检查并调整宏和VBA代码可以解决这一问题:
- 打开Excel,按Alt+F11进入VBA编辑器。
- 查看相关的宏和代码,确保没有影响公式复制的代码。
2、禁用宏
如果不需要宏,可以禁用宏以确保公式复制正常:
- 打开Excel,点击“文件”选项卡。
- 选择“选项”,点击“信任中心”。
- 在“信任中心”设置中,选择“宏设置”。
- 选择“禁用所有宏”选项。
八、网络共享和协同编辑
1、检查网络连接
在网络共享和协同编辑环境中,网络连接问题可能会导致公式复制失败。确保网络连接正常:
- 检查网络连接是否稳定。
- 重新连接网络,确保Excel文件同步正常。
2、协同编辑冲突
协同编辑时,如果多个用户同时编辑同一单元格,可能会导致公式复制问题。解决方法如下:
- 协同编辑时,尽量避免同时编辑同一单元格。
- 使用Excel的版本历史功能,查看和恢复之前的版本。
九、其他常见问题
1、Excel设置问题
某些Excel设置可能会影响公式复制。检查并调整这些设置可以解决问题:
- 打开Excel,点击“文件”选项卡。
- 选择“选项”,查看和调整相关设置。
2、文件损坏
有时候,Excel文件损坏可能会导致公式复制问题。修复文件可以解决这一问题:
- 打开Excel,点击“文件”选项卡。
- 选择“打开”,找到并选择损坏的文件。
- 在打开文件对话框中,选择“打开并修复”选项。
通过以上方法,可以有效解决Excel中公式复制的问题。确保单元格格式一致、清理剪贴板、解除工作表保护、检查公式引用、调整数据验证规则、升级Excel版本、检查宏和VBA代码、确保网络连接正常等,都是解决公式复制问题的有效手段。希望这些方法能够帮助你在Excel中顺利复制公式,提高工作效率。
相关问答FAQs:
1. 为什么我在Excel中复制公式时出现错误或无法复制?
复制公式时出现错误或无法复制的原因可能是因为公式中引用了相对位置的单元格,导致复制后单元格引用错误。解决方法可以是使用绝对引用或使用其他适当的函数。
2. 如何在Excel中使用绝对引用来正确复制公式?
在需要绝对引用的单元格中,使用$符号来锁定行或列。例如,$A$1表示锁定行和列,$A1表示锁定列而不锁定行,A$1表示锁定行而不锁定列。通过正确使用绝对引用,可以确保公式在复制时引用正确的单元格。
3. 当我在Excel中复制公式时,如何避免引用错误?
为了避免复制公式时出现引用错误,可以使用函数来替代直接引用单元格。例如,使用SUM函数来计算一定范围内的总和,而不是直接引用单元格。这样,在复制公式时,函数会自动调整引用范围,避免引用错误的问题。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4930882